Output 31ec0a299e4e57a393d63f3b3c4b81bc09d65aeac20e7bfcdb3343e809ff9df6:12

value
8382015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f80ae96ce33b6c2ae315847430f278b8c38961f OP_EQUAL
address
3K9b9AWEQ2DaZRbr7K2KczWY2Q1YBEuyLk
transaction
31ec0a299e4e57a393d63f3b3c4b81bc09d65aeac20e7bfcdb3343e809ff9df6
spent
true